To reset the H3 condition on just about any Sharp AL series copier press the following key's in sequence and as quickly as possible (with 4 seconds for the first 4 keys)
Press "C" then the far left key (exposure mode) then the "C" key then the far left again.
So in other words C, far left, C, far left
Some model's use 2 other initial codes, so you may need to use one of these 2 alternate codes to get your display to go blank. The rest of the procedure is the same.
Alternate codes are: #, * , C, * or pound,star,C,star and also
#, Interupt, C, Interupt
If done correctly the display should go blank.
Now key in 14 as if you were going to make 14 copies.
Now press the print button.
The machine should reset and the code should be gone.
9 times out of 10 this is a false code that pops up due to power surges or noise.
If the code comes back this means you have a heater lamp or thermal fuse (more common) failure in the fusing area and will need service.
This works on the following models:
Sharp AL1000, Sharp AL1010, Sharp AL1020, Sharp AL1041, Sharp AL1200, Sharp AL1215, Sharp AL1220, Sharp AL1250, Sharp AL1251, Sharp AL1340, Sharp AL1451, Sharp AL1520, Sharp AL1521, Sharp AL1530CS, Sharp AL1540CS, Sharp AL1551, Sharp AL1551CS, Sharp AL1631, Sharp AL1641CS, Sharp AL1651, Sharp AL1651CS, Sharp AL1655CS, Sharp AL1661, Sharp AL1661CS
